Default how to suppress auto correct?

I need to type DLall in a cell. As soon as I leave the cell it becomes
Dlall. How can I suppress this behavior?

Default how to suppress auto correct?

OK. I found it -- Tool/Options/Spelling/AutoCorrect options/Ignore 2 initial
capitals.

Now I can type DLall and it stays that way
